The video really highlights Malik Beasley’s gambling indictment
Malik Beasley is in big, big trouble — federal gambling indictment, point-shaving allegation, match-fixing-level trouble. This is what prosecutors allege, and so far some evidence has been released that include text messages between Beasley and former NBA player Ed Davis, who allegedly conspired in the scheme.
There’s nothing quite like seeing it play out in person, and one NBA fan posted their breakdown of a game named in the federal indictment — in which gambling lines had Beasley as over 3.5 rebounds, but he waited slightly too long and had a dramatic end to the game in which he was throwing himself all over the court to try and get that last board.
There is so much to break down here. It’s one of those passages of play almost nobody would notice, but goodness, does it look so different through the lens of a bet. Beasley really isn’t paying attention to a single thing other than getting that rebound, and it’s absolutely alarming to see an NBA player forget every basic element of playing basketball to grab a board.
